Transaction 95ee880ee07661b6865841c81132a041ccdc04ee5023f85db67ae9ef5a8f4a1f

2 Input
2 Outputs
  • 95ee880ee07661b6865841c81132a041ccdc04ee5023f85db67ae9ef5a8f4a1f:0
  • value  600000000
    address  12qCrTbijkq52gqJkCHLhz75n7WjZnVVDi
  • 95ee880ee07661b6865841c81132a041ccdc04ee5023f85db67ae9ef5a8f4a1f:1
  • value  1501348281
    address  31uGdGgmcjX6xDEx5ng1uZaEDmmQFCkANN